Automatic Safety
• Load Short-Circuit: Instant load
Disconnects
disconnect. The LED’s flash in sequence.
Battery must be disconnected to clear
and reset (see section 4.2-6)
• High Temperature: At very high tempera-
tures, PV array first disconnected, then
the load. The LED’s flash in sequence.
Auto reconnect as temperature falls.
• Emergency: If battery is disconnected,
the PV and load are instantly discon-
nected for safety and to protect the load.

Actual charging setpoints of the ProStar controller
are adjusted for temperature, equalizations, and bat-
tery type. In addition, many delays are built into the
controller. Remember to consider these factors when
working with the controller.

At least 2 times per year the following inspections and
maintenance are recommended for best controller perfor-
mance.
1. Confirm that the desired
BATTERY TYPE
has been selected
(check green LED).
2. Confirm that the current levels of the PV array and load do
not exceed the ProStar ratings.
3. Tighten all the terminals. Inspect for loose, broken, or burnt
wire connections. Be certain no loose stands of wire are
touching other terminals.
4. Check that the controller is securely mounted in a clean,
protected environment.
5. Be certain the ventilation holes are not blocked.
